Royalties Meaning Passive Income Strategies

Unlike a one-time fee, royalties are typically calculated as a percentage of revenue or sales, or as a fixed sum per unit sold, providing a continuous stream of income. This form of income is prevalent across numerous industries, from entertainment and publishing to natural resource extraction and franchising.
